#b15e53 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b15e53 is composed of 69.4% red, 36.9%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.9% magenta, 53.1%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 7 degrees, a saturation of 37.6% and a lightness of 51%. #b15e53 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bca6 with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#b15e53 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b15e53 has RGB values of R:177, G:94,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.47, Y:0.53,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11624019.

Shades and Tints of #b15e53
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030202 is the darkest color, while #faf6f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b15e53
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b7b79 is the less saturated color, while #fe2306 is the most saturated one.
